From afa1d0d0e355cf4bbe246d86b612a2bc56c7385d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Craig Scott Date: Sat, 1 Jun 2024 17:34:27 +1000 Subject: [PATCH] CMakeGUI: Sanitize source and build dirs the same as command line This makes a difference when projects compare things like CMAKE_SOURCE_DIR with CMAKE_CURRENT_SOURCE_DIR and the source directory has a trailing slash in the GUI. The command line cmake invocation cleans the paths at the beginning, so such comparisons return true. But the GUI currently passes the paths unmodified, so such comparisons return false. Change the logic to sanitize the paths used through the GUI in the same way that the command line invocation does.
